JB ROCK BOLT SYSTEM Grouted Rock bolts have been commonly used world- wide in mining and civil engineering applications. The most used grouted Rock bolt is the fully grouted rebar or threaded bar made of steel. Cement or resins are used as grouting agent. The rebar used with resin creates a system commonly used for tensioned rock bolt but the rebar or the threaded bar with cement grout can also be used for un tensioned bolts
JB Engineering Soil Nails JB Engineering Soil Nailing is a technique that can be used either on natural or excavated slopes, where the slope is reinforced by the insertion of tendons. The nails address the slope stability, which are connected in turn to a facing system and provides surficial stability. JB Engineering Offers different types of anchor bars for use in conjunction for rockfall protection and natural hazard mitigation. These are used for numerous applications. JB Engineering Anchor Bars are Available in different Diameters 25mm, 32mm, 36mm, 40mm , steel strengths and corrosion protection, as per IS Code 12594-1988, and/ or epoxy coated- as per IS 13620;1993. JB Engineering Make Accessories Like Joint Couplers, Anchor Plates and Anchor Bolts are also available as per Project requirements and ground conditions. The Various Components of JB Engineering Make Soil Nails are: 1. Steel Reinforcing Bars: The solid steel Reinforcement Bars with minimum strength of Grade 500/550, 670/800, 950/1050 are the main Components of the soil Nailing System.These are Placed in predrilled drill holes and grouted in place. 2. Centralizers: PVC Centralizers are fixed to the soil nails to ensure that the soil nail iscenter in the drill hole. 3. Nail Head: The Nail head is the threaded end of the soil Nail that protrudes from the wall facing. It is a square shape Steel Structure, which includes Bearing Plates, Nuts.JB RE-BAR Couplers are used to extend the Length as per designs of the Project. This Part of the Structure Provides the soil Nail bearing strength, and Transfer bearing loads from the soil mass to Soil Nail. 4. Hex Nut Washers and Bearing Plates are attached to the soil nails Heads and are used for connecting the soil Nails to the facing. Bearing Plate distributes the force at nail end to temporary shotcrete facing.

Pipe Umbrella System--Ground Engineering Fore Poling Technology.
JB Engineering Pipe Umbrella System is a pre-support measure used in weak ground conditions in conventional as well as mechanized Tunneling. Long fore poling using the pipe umbrella or canopy method is typically applied to increase safety and stability in the working area of standard advance operations, portals, and for re-excavating collapsed sections. Another application is ground improvement and waterproofing in combination with all tunnel construction methods.
JB Engineering Pipe umbrella pipes installed into the ground prior to excavation increase the stability in the working area by transferring loads in the longitudinal direction and decrease excavation induced deformations. JB Engineering has developed a superior pipe connection type, which allows the reduction of installation cycle times while increasing the load-bearing capacity. State-of-the art pipe umbrella support systems are installed self-drilling where the casing provides an immediate support of the borehole, compared to outdated pre-drilling systems where borehole drilling and pipe installation takes place in two different working steps.
Fully mechanized installation is becoming a mandatory safety standard in the global Tunneling business. JB Engineering is the leading system supplier in the development and application of safe and efficient pipe umbrella installation technology.
JB Engineering system comprises steel pipes installed from the tunnel face to form a roof to stabilize the tunnel headings. By distributing the load in longitudinal direction, it can decrease deformation during excavations.

How ground anchors work: -JB EngineeringPre-stressed grounds Double Corrosion Protection (DCP) Anchors are HOT DIP ZINC Coated & Fusion EPOXY COATED provides protection from Corrosion for Minimum 100 Years & more actively contribute to the stability of a structure throughout its design life. The performance of the anchor is critical to the stability of the structure.
Stressing jacks are used to pre-stress the anchor and elongate the tendon. Once the necessary load has been established, the anchor is locked off at the head. The anchor then applies a compressive load to the structure to arrest movement.
The anchor is un-bonded from the ground between the structure and the load-bearing strata to prevent load from being transferred in to unsuitable material and to ensure that sufficient elongation of the tendon is possible. Upon reaching the desired depth, the tendon is directly bonded to the ground, forming the two fundamental elements of the ground anchor: the free length and the bond length.
In permanent work, anchors need to be protected against corrosion in line with internationally recognized anchor design standards. Double corrosion protection (DCP) is provided withHOT DIP ZINC coating process & fusion EPOXY COATED processwhich provides protection fromCorrosion for Minimum 100 yearswith two independent barriers between the anchor tendon and the environment.

JB Engineering Zinc Coated /Epoxy Coated TMT Bars are highly corrosion resistant variant of steel bars which are protected by Fusion Bonded Epoxy coating. Fusion Bonded Epoxy coating, commonly used to protect concrete TMT bars, steel pipes, piping connections etc. used in construction.
Fusion Bonded Epoxy coatings are in the form of dry powder at normal atmospheric temperature. The powder is applied electrostatically to the surface of cleaned steel bars and cured to form a protective film after undergoing various chemical processes. The epoxy coated bars last longer due to the protective application and contribute to the quality of construction.
JB Engineering Fusion Epoxy Coated TMT Bars are available in Grades 500D/550D/600D/670/800/950/1050 Mpa & Sizes From 6mm to 50mm.

jb-self drilling anchor bolts
the self-drilling hollow bar anchor-system is comprised of a hollow threaded bar with an attached drill bit that can perform drilling, anchoring and grouting in a single operation. the hollow bar allows air and water to freely pass through the bar during drilling to remove debris and then allow grout to be injected immediately after drilling is completed. grout fills the hollow bar and completely covers the entire bolt. couplers can be used to join hollow bars and extend the bolt length while nuts and plates are used to provide the required tension.
jb engineering offers self drilling anchors in variants of r25, r32, r38, r51 and t76 and their accessories including the anchor nut, anchor plate, anchor coupler and drilling bits depending on the geological condition of the project site (type ex, exx, es, ess, ey, eyy).

no cased borehole allowing ground preservation. corrosion protection:
for temporary applications the corrosion protection is achieved through encapsulation with grout.
for permanent applications, in-anchor hollow rock bolts can be hot dip galvanized according to en1461, epoxy coated or supplied with a sacrificial thickness if accounted for all design stage.
